this i kinda late, but i was guna say that last summer i went to canada (which was really cool). and i flew with MyTravel in a A330-200 i think. anyway thing is that u know u hav those little TV's in front of you? they had a channel where there is a cctv camera in the nose of the plane and you can see directly forward which was intresting as you can see the guy directing the pilot and stuff. and all so when taking off a view straigh down so you can see below the plane. this was intresing when we were coming into land at toronto as well as the forward view.
